JSP's Ajjappa Gadami Arts and Commerce College, Munavalli, started in 1991; it is an affiliated college located in the city of Karnataka. Situated at Munavalli, Belgaum district, this institution has been imparting education for the past thirty-three years. The college occupies a 10-acre piece of land, and the compound gives this college a conducive atmosphere to teach and learn. The college currently enrols 410 students and has 13 faculties and thereby supports an ideal student-faculty ratio that facilitates close student-teacher relationships.

JSP's Ajjappa Gadami Arts and Commerce College offers two full-time undergraduate programmes: Bachelor of Arts (BA), Bachelor of Commerce (B.Com). Each of these programmes takes three years; that is, students are awarded their degree after three years of study from the time they join the programme. The college structure based on these two core disciplines makes it possible to give special focus and depth to each of the subjects offered. The general criteria of eligibility for entry to undergraduate programmes in JSP's Ajjappa Gadami Arts and Commerce College would involve the passing of 10+2 or its equivalent from any recognised board, although subjects chosen could differ depending on the respective programme that an applicant opted to take up. Academic marks achieved in the examination for which eligibility is considered play a great role in the selection procedure at college.
The college provides a broad three-year programme for Bachelor of Arts. For B.A., JSP's Ajjappa Gadami Arts and Commerce College admission depends upon the qualifying examination performance that the candidate is giving (10+2 or equivalent). In the course, the students have an excellent understanding of various subjects in arts so that they could move ahead on diversified career options.
JSP's Ajjappa Gadami Arts and Commerce College also offers a three-year Bachelor of Commerce programme. JSP's Ajjappa Gadami Arts and Commerce College admission process for B.Com. is similar to that of B.A., with emphasis on the candidate's academic performance in the 10+2 or equivalent examination. This programme equips students with essential knowledge and skills in commerce and business-related subjects.
